laravel에서는 truncate 명령을 사용하여 지정된 데이터를 지울 수 있습니다. 이 명령을 사용하면 "laravel.log" 파일의 내용을 지울 수 있습니다. 구문은 "truncate -s 0"입니다. 저장소/로그/laravel.log ".
이 기사의 운영 환경: Windows 10 시스템, Laravel 버전 6, Dell G3 컴퓨터.
1. Laravel에서 laravel.log 파일을 삭제(삭제)하는 방법
때때로 이 파일이 너무 커서 phpstorm에서 열 수 없습니다
laravel.log 파일을 지울 수 없습니다. 예를 들어 수동으로 파일을 열고 모두 삭제를 선택하면 효과가 없습니다.
laravel.log 파일을 지우는 간단한 명령이 있습니다.
명령줄에 이 명령을 입력하세요.
truncate -s 0 storage/logs/laravel.log
2. 사용자 정의 로그
예를 들어 SMS 로그를 작성해야 하는데 laravel.log에 기록하고 싶지 않은 경우 어떻게 해야 합니까? 매우 간단합니다. config/logging.php
'sms' => [ 'driver' => 'daily',//单个文件还是按天 'path' => storage_path('logs/sms.log'),//存储文件 'level' => 'info',//日志级别 'days' => 14,//时间周期 ],
전화:
Log::channel('sms')->info('短信内容')
[관련 추천: laravel 비디오 튜토리얼]
위 내용은 Laravel에서 로그를 삭제하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!